To exemplify our approach, we realize two elementary nonunitary operations: the OR and NOR gates. The electronic states of two trapped $^{40}$Ca$^{+}$ ions encode the logical information, and a co-trapped $^{88}$Sr$^{+}$ ion provides the irreversibility of the gate by a dissipation channel through sideband cooling. We measure $87\\%$ and $81\\%$ success rates for the OR and NOR gates, respectively.
